Output 23ade15c349c5ccce8fea26ea30b86be7bd8302e67c1c32ee26fa4087703dd55:0

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ff79ff4231b15119e80e724b411accdcb88905a OP_EQUAL
address
3EpFCFRkyjiJXV3Skb325fUupPgeUPe1CS
transaction
23ade15c349c5ccce8fea26ea30b86be7bd8302e67c1c32ee26fa4087703dd55
spent
true